The apparent advantage of a lapel microphone is measurement. Their small profile makes them excellent for presenting to the digital camera with the pliability to maneuver round whereas sustaining constant audio high quality. For those who’re a budding TikTok or vlogger it’s undoubtedly value having considered one of these mini microphones in your bag. And for those who don’t wish to be tied all the way down to cables, there are many nice wi-fi lavalier microphone choices with handy adapters.

The primary trade-off, nonetheless, is that they’re solely good for recording the individual they’re hooked up to. If in case you have two folks speaking and just one is carrying the mic, you’ll solely get good audio for one half of the dialog, so for multi-person recordings you’ll want a mic for every visitor and a option to report them on the identical time, so prices can go up shortly.

Thankfully, lapel mics have change into a really aggressive market with good, viable choices costing as little as $14.95. One of many first stuff you would possibly bump up towards when coping with cellular audio equipment is TRRS vs TRS connectors. Merely put, 3.5mm TRS is what you would possibly know because the age-old basic headphone jack whereas TRRS grew to become widespread for its assist for headsets and inline mics. You may simply inform them aside as TRS connectors have two black bands on them whereas a TRRS has three.

For you, the budding creator, it may be a little bit of an annoyance as many 3.5mm lavaliers are going to be TRS and gained’t work when plugged into your cellphone’s headphone adapter. Generally your lavalier would possibly embody what you want within the field, however in any other case, you’ll wish to choose up a TRS to TRRS adapter like this. After all, some smartphone-specific mics have TRRS connectors already – for these, you’ll need a cable that goes the other way do you have to wish to use it with different gadgets like a DSLR.

Chances are you’ll be extra acquainted with shotgun microphones in the case of video recording. It’s the model of microphone most frequently discovered atop a DSLR or mirrorless digital camera, however they make nice companions for different transportable gadgets too, your cellular phone included.

The advantage of a shotgun is that they are usually extremely directional, which makes them excellent for podcasts, recording devices, foley sounds and far, far more. For us cellular recordists, one other profit is that they are usually gentle and transportable, excellent for slipping right into a backpack or perhaps a laptop computer bag. Connecting USB microphones on to telephones isn’t so simple as only one cable, though that’s beginning to change into extra widespread. On the whole, Android makes this easier, but in addition, because of the big selection of producers and software program variations you’ll be able to’t all the time assure issues will work easily.

The iPhone is an entire different scenario. USB microphones have a great probability of working through the USB digital camera package we talked about earlier, however that’s nonetheless inelegant generally. Frustratingly, some USB-C to Lightning cables will play good with microphones, however sadly most won’t – together with Apple’s personal. One confirmed choice is this cable from Fiio or this generic alternative. These are cheap sufficient that it’s value having a pair round for those who work with audio loads (they after all can be used to cost your cellphone as a bonus).
